Research interests
- Differential geometry applied to problems in mechanics and to the study of dynamical systems. Including topics; the geometry of systems of second-order ordinary differential equations, theory and applications of connections, the inverse problem of the calculus of variations, symmetry and reduction of mechanical systems, modelling of non-holonomic mechanics, Lagrangian mechanics on Lie algebroids and generalisations of bi-Hamiltonian systems.
